Step-by-Step Guide to Embedding YouTube Videos

To begin embedding a YouTube video, you first need to find the video you want to share. Navigate to YouTube, locate your desired video, and click on it to open the video page. Below the video player, you will see a ‘Share’ button. Click on this button, and a few sharing options will appear. Choose the ‘Embed’ option, which will provide you with an HTML code snippet. This code is what you will use to embed the video on your website.

Next, copy the HTML code provided by YouTube. Open your website’s HTML editor where you want the video to appear. It could be a blog post, a page, or any part of your website that accepts HTML. Paste the code into the HTML source code of the page. It’s important to place the code exactly where you want the video to display, ensuring it fits well within the site’s layout.

After pasting the code, save the changes to your website and preview the page to ensure the video appears as expected. If everything looks good, you can publish or update the page. Visitors to your site will now be able to watch the embedded YouTube video directly without needing to leave your site. This seamless integration keeps users engaged with your content longer.

Customizing Embedded YouTube Player Options

When embedding a YouTube video, you also have the option to customize the appearance and behavior of the video player. The embed code includes a default set of parameters, but you can adjust these to better fit your website’s design and your preferences. For instance, you can control whether the player shows related videos when yours finishes, whether it begins playing automatically, or whether player controls are visible to users.

To customize the player, you will need to add parameters to the URL within the iframe tag of the embed code. For example, adding "?autoplay=1" to the video URL within the iframe will make the video start automatically when the page loads. Likewise, "?controls=0" will hide the playback controls, and "?rel=0" will prevent YouTube from showing related videos at the end of your video.

Another useful customization is adjusting the size of the player. By default, YouTube sets a width and height, but you can modify these numbers directly in the iframe’s width and height attributes to match your layout needs. Make sure the video maintains a 16:9 aspect ratio to avoid letterboxing or pillarboxing, which occur when the video does not fit the player dimensions perfectly.
